The Nike Air Max Plus Drift is Inspired by the Past and Made for the Future

This year marks the 25th anniversary of the Air Max Plus, and while Nike has introduced some legendary colourways and collaborations to celebrate this massive milestone, it looks like it has another secret up its sleeve as we take our first look at the upcoming Nike Air Max Plus Drift. Set to be the next addition to the Air Max line, make sure you read on to find out everything that we know so far.

At first glance, the Air Max Plus Drift looks exactly like the classic Air Max Plus, but as soon as you take a closer look you’ll automatically realise that there’s so much more than meets the eye. Featuring a breathable mesh base that fades from blue at the back to brown towards the front, this all-new model boasts a moulded overlay that gives the shoe a much chunkier look and feel. The updated design ushers in a more futuristic aesthetic that’s guaranteed to turn heads wherever you go.

With all that said, one of the most striking aspects of the Air Max Plus Drift is its sole unit. Almost identical to the first Tuned Air model, it retains the beloved whale tail-shaped shanks. However, it also debuts some new textures and finishes, as well as a dash of gum rubber, resulting in unrivalled grip and traction with every step.

Not much else is known about the Nike Air Max Plus Drift at this moment in time, but according to our sources, a Summer 2024 release is on the cards. Let us know what you think of this silhouette, and make sure you keep it locked at Captain Creps for all of the latest updates!
